Middleware Engineer - Global Banking Client (9-Month Contract, Hybrid - Central London)
We are seeking an experienced and driven Middleware Engineer to join a prestigious global banking institution on a 9-month contract. This is a hybrid role, requiring one day per week on-site in Central London, with the flexibility to work remotely for the remainder of the week. This position offers a unique opportunity to contribute to the backbone of a world-class financial services infrastructure, supporting mission-critical systems and ensuring seamless integration across the enterprise.
As a Middleware Engineer, you will play a key role in the design, implementation, and support of middleware solutions that enable secure, scalable, and high-performance communication between distributed applications. You will work with technologies such as IBM MQ, WebSphere, TIBCO, and other enterprise messaging platforms to ensure the reliability and efficiency of the bank's integration landscape. Your responsibilities will include configuring and maintaining middleware environments, troubleshooting complex issues, and collaborating with cross-functional teams to deliver robust integration solutions.
You will be expected to apply your deep technical expertise to ensure high availability, performance, and security of middleware systems. This includes monitoring system health, automating routine tasks, and contributing to the continuous improvement of integration processes. You will also be responsible for maintaining comprehensive documentation, adhering to best practices, and supporting compliance with internal and regulatory standards.
This role is ideal for a self-motivated professional with a strong background in middleware technologies and a passion for solving complex integration challenges. Experience in the banking or financial services sector is highly desirable, as is the ability to work effectively in a distributed, collaborative environment.
